Bill overview
This bill seeks to temporarily extend the scheduling of certain fentanyl-related substances. Currently, these substances are scheduled under a temporary order set to expire on March 31, 2025. This bill would extend that scheduling period for an additional six months, until September 30, 2025. The purpose of this extension is to allow for continued efforts to combat the opioid crisis and prevent illicit drug trafficking.
